Donna M. Crawford

DOVER- Donna Marie Crawford, 53, of Butterfield Drive, died unexpectedly Monday, June 18, at her home with her husband by her side. Mrs. Crawford was born in Worcester, MA, on July 4, 1964, daughter of the late Lloyd Brown and Maureen (Webb) Brown. She attended school in Middletown, CT.  Mrs. Crawford worked as a caregiver and housekeeper for many years. She enjoyed being a member of the bowling team Double Trouble, where they claimed she was the biggest instigator of trouble.  
Mrs. Crawford enjoyed fishing, camping, reading, playing games, and listening to country music. She also liked to travel, especially to Somerset Reservoir where she and her husband spent much of their time during the summers, and to the Maine coast where she enjoyed searching for crabs and clam digging. Mrs. Crawford enjoyed taking leisurely car drives and going on cruises, was especially proud of being a Meme, and cherished time spent with her family.
Mrs. Crawford is survived by her husband Ronald W. Crawford Jr., of Dover, whom she married April 23, 1988  in Middletown, CT; her son Justin Brown and his fiancee Heather Birmingham; and her daughter Tina Andrews and her partner Zachary Younger, all of Brattleboro; brother Scott Brown and his fiancee Jamie Tommassetti, of Hadlym, CT;  sisters Diana St. Amand and husband Craig, of Bellingham, MA, Penny Murphey, of Middletown, CT, and Christine Brown, of Portland, CT; grandchildren Brooke, Collin, and Zekeiel; as well as many nieces, nephews, cousins, extended family, and friends.
Mrs. Crawford  had a big heart and never hesitated to help someone who was in need. She had a sense of humor and enjoyed laughing. Her love and support will be greatly missed by all who were close to her and knew her. Interment will be private.
